Two-Location Behavioral Health Practice with Established Team

Exceptional opportunity to acquire a rapidly growing behavioral health practice with two established East Valley locations. The business provides psychiatric evaluations, medication management, therapy, ketamine treatment, and ongoing behavioral health services supported by an established clinical and administrative team. Net revenue grew approximately 167% from $446K in 2024 to $1.19M in 2025, with approximately $411K in normalized 2025 SDE. Current financial analysis estimates approximately $1.78M in 2026 net revenue, demonstrating continued momentum as the practice expands its patient base and operating capacity. The recurring nature of behavioral health treatment, increasing new-patient volume, multiple service lines, and two-location footprint provide several avenues for continued growth. This opportunity may be particularly attractive to an existing healthcare group, strategic operator, or qualified buyer seeking an established platform in the Phoenix market. Turnkey #1 STEM Youth Education Franchise | Profitable Tucson Location

Business Description An opportunity to acquire a fully operational youth education franchise, ranked #1 STEM Child Enrichment Franchise by Entrepreneur Magazine. This business is a leader in its community, teaching children ages 5–14 critical skills in technology and problem-solving. It leverages a proprietary, gamified curriculum where students learn through technology-centric programs and coding languages. This unique approach turns learning into an adventure, driving high student retention, and recurring membership revenue. Financials reflect an owner-operator model. The business is currently run semi-absentee, with the owner working 3–15 hours per week on payroll, bookkeeping and planning while a center director of three and a half years runs day-to-day operations alongside four part-time senseis. The current owner acquired the center in August 2022 with 15 members and grew membership to 45 during 2023, earning the franchise's Black Belt award for tripling enrollment. In April 2025 the owner relocated to a smaller, lower-cost unit, cutting occupancy cost from $62,536 to $29,803 and returning the business to positive adjusted earnings. A buyer will be able to bypass the 8–12 month startup period and capital investment required for a new build-out, estimated at $177,000–$385,500 for a comparable center. The new owner steps directly into a turnkey operation with immediate cash flow, trained staff, a loyal customer base, contracted after-school programs, and all furniture, fixtures, and equipment (FF&E) included. The franchise is undergoing global expansion, further enhancing brand recognition and long-term value for franchisees.
